English or metric?
My X-Type is missing a lot of the bolts that attach chassis and body parts, and others seem to be the wrong bolts. I assumed they would be metric, so I bought some 6mm-1.0 bolts and tried them. Those did not fit, so I thought that maybe, just maybe, they might still use English bolts in England. So I bought some 1/4-20 bolts. Those don't fit either. The heads of most of the bolts that seem to be the correct ones have hex heads that fit a 10mm wrench, but I have not tried to see if a 3/8 or 5/16 wrench would fit. So, what size are these bolts? 1/4-28? 6mm-0.75? Or some special Jaguar proprietary size?
All the bolts on our cars are metric.
Please keep in mind that there is also 2 different thread sizes too. So, not only do you need the correct diameter bolt, but you need to also get the correct pitch of bolt. This is where getting a large assortment of bolts and playing with what works where will be your best bet.
